Lack of Self-Confidence

It is common to feel useless when you lack self-confidence. This can manifest in many ways, from feeling like you aren’t capable of achieving your goals to believing that no one values your opinion. It can be difficult to build up your self-confidence, but it is necessary in order to move forward and have faith in yourself. Taking the time to focus on your strengths and accomplishments can help you feel better about yourself and make you more likely to believe in your own potential.

Failure

Experiencing failure is an inevitable part of life, but it can be especially difficult if it’s something that happens frequently or something that has a major impact on your life. Feeling like a failure can lead to feeling helpless and useless, as if there’s nothing you can do to make things better or change the situation. It’s important to remember that failures do not define you, and that every experience provides valuable lessons for the future.

Feeling Overwhelmed

When faced with a difficult task or multiple tasks at once, it can be easy to feel overwhelmed and inadequate. This often leads to feeling like whatever you do won’t be enough or won’t matter, which can cause feelings of worthlessness and uselessness. It is important to remember that any accomplishment is valuable no matter how small it may seem. Taking on tasks one step at a time can also help break them down into more manageable pieces so they don’t seem as daunting.

Feeling Alone

Sometimes when we don’t have anyone around us who understands our struggles or shares our interests, we may start to feel insignificant or out of place in the world. It is essential for our mental health to have meaningful relationships with others who we trust and connect with on a deeper level; this helps us realize that we are not alone in our experiences and someone out there understands us completely.

Positive Affirmations to Boost Self-Esteem

Positive affirmations are phrases or statements that can be used to help increase self-esteem and confidence. They are meant to counteract the negative thoughts and feelings that can arise from challenging situations or experiences. By repeating positive affirmations, it can help to boost self-esteem and create a more positive outlook on life.

Positive affirmations can be used in many different ways, such as writing them down on a piece of paper and carrying it around with you throughout the day, or saying them out loud in front of a mirror. It is important to remember that affirmations should be said in the present tense, as if they are already true. This helps to create an attitude of acceptance towards yourself and your current situation.

Some examples of positive affirmations that could be used to boost self-esteem include: “I accept myself for who I am”; “I am capable of achieving my goals”; “I am enough”; “I am loved”; “I will make mistakes but I will also learn from them”; “My worth is not measured by my accomplishments”; “I have the strength to get through this challenge”; and so on.

It is important to find positive affirmations that resonate with you personally, as this will make them more effective in helping you to increase your self-esteem. Additionally, it may also be helpful to keep a record of your progress when using positive affirmations so that you can measure how effective they have been in improving your self-esteem over time.

In conclusion, positive affirmations are powerful tools for increasing self-esteem and creating a more positive outlook on life. By using phrases or statements that resonate with you personally, repeating them regularly in the present tense and keeping track of your progress over time, it can help to create lasting changes in how you see yourself and the world around you.

Recognize Your Feelings

It can be difficult to feel useless and it’s important to recognize those feelings. It’s normal to feel a sense of hopelessness or lack of motivation when you’re feeling useless. Acknowledge that these feelings are valid and give yourself some space and time to process them. Taking a few moments to pause and reflect can help you better understand your emotions.

Reframe Your Perspective

When you’re feeling useless, it can be easy to get stuck in a negative headspace. To get back on track, try reframing your perspective from one of despair to one of hope. Instead of focusing on all the ways that you’re feeling helpless, think about what steps you can take to improve your situation. Identifying specific goals and actionable steps can help shift your mindset in a more positive direction.

Make Connections

Reaching out for support is an important step in getting back on track after feeling useless. Making meaningful connections with others can provide the encouragement and motivation needed to keep going when things seem tough. Connecting with people who share similar interests or values can help foster a sense of purpose and belonging which can help counteract feelings of worthlessness.

Practice Self-Care

Taking care of yourself is essential for getting back on track after feeling useless. Make time for activities that bring joy into your life; whether it’s taking a leisurely walk outside, reading a book, or spending time with friends or family members. Engaging in activities that make you feel good will not only provide an emotional boost but will also make it easier to stay motivated on the path towards achieving your goals.

Seek Professional Help

If your feelings persist despite trying different strategies like the ones mentioned above, consider seeking professional help from a therapist or mental health specialist. A mental health professional can provide guidance and support as you work through difficult times and help you find ways to cope with any underlying issues that may be contributing to your feelings of worthlessness.
